WebPenalty should not be misworded into liquidated damages; i.e. damages pre-determined in the contract for paying upon breach of contract; but it is designed to easily measure damage that is hard to prove once incurred, not to punish the default party like penalty. In some countries, liquidated damages are allowed but penalty is not.
